Parent Entity
A company that has control over one or more subsidiaries.
Company Tax Rate
The rate at which a company’s taxable income is taxed by the government, which varies by country and sometimes also by the type and size of the company.
Inventories
Goods owned with the intention to sell them through standard business activities, in the stage of being made for sale, or as parts or materials meant for consumption in production activities or while offering services.
Consolidation Worksheet
A tool used in the preparation of consolidated financial statements to combine the financial information of a parent company with its subsidiaries.
